BBS Wheel fit question
Will these BBS RS wheels fit a 1989 911 Carrera?
Front 7Jx16 ET 23 Rear 9Jx16 ET 11 Thanks, TC |

I have rears at 16 ET and I can run a 12mm spacer with them - so a realized ET of 4mm - That's about the extent of pushing the wheels out... That's with a 245/45/16 tire.

Yep. I concur with JD. I have 16x8 ET +28 and 16x9 ET +15 and they fit with no problem at the rear. I've actually run a 16x8 ET +11 rear with 21mm spacers and 225/50 tires and there's more room to spare.
